Chinese term or phrase: 企业行政副职
工会主席享受企业行政副职待遇。
William Lee (@Li Zhiqiang)
Singapore
Local time: 10:54
English translation:Deputy General Manager (Administration)
Explanation:
按照国营单位的体制,工会主席是相当于副总裁,而副总裁又分行政、生产、销售等,因此“副职”是“副总一职”,而不是副经理。

deputy manager of an enterprise


Explanation:
It actually refers to a company's vice president/deputy manager in general sort of position.
工会主席享受企业行政副职待遇。
The trade union chairman shall enjoy the treatment of deputy managers of the enterprise.
